The entire focus of this book is systemic womens’ oppression within a fairytale/kingdom/fantasy setting, so if that is a topic which is triggering to you then I suggest you do not read. Women are objectified, harassed, married against their will, etc. but of course described by the author in a negative way. A woman is decapitated as she is falsely accused of assisting the main character. Another thing that may be triggering is a brief horse death as well as a bunny death which is more detailed.t1k1_bab3r's review against another edition

Holy crap I LOVED this story.
The protagonist was so engaging, so strong but proudly showed her vulnerabilities. The villain made my skin crawl. The love interests were fully formed characters in their own right who didn’t just serve to enhance the protagonists story. Representation was incredible (a POC MC, very queer).
Around the tail end of last year, I saw someone do a list of reading icks that they’d hope might be left in 2022. One of them was adults reading young adult books, as if it was somehow a lower class of read that shouldn’t be indulged. It really rankled me when I saw it as a 33 year old lover of YA and books like this beautifully explain why.
This a story, aimed at young adults, that is absolutely about using your voice to speak out against oppression. It’s not the manic pixie dreamgirl or feelingsy guy that you find in the stereotypes that the genre is wrongly thought to comprise of exclusively.
Sophia is a strong, ferocious human being who is guided by and intently focused on the right thing to do.
